A model dataset

Suppose a beetle population contains light and dark forms. After trees become soot-darkened, surveys find dark beetles rising from 18% to 67% over ten generations. The pattern is an association that needs explanation.

Test a mechanism

A fair investigation could place equal numbers of model beetles on light and dark backgrounds, vary only colour contrast, and record detection by observers. Repeat trials and randomise positions.

Analyse honestly

Calculate proportions, plot generation against frequency and describe the trend. Consider sample size, anomalous results and uncertainty. Correlation alone does not prove that predation caused the population change.

Reach a bounded conclusion

A strong conclusion states the pattern, cites numerical evidence, explains a plausible mechanism and names a limitation or further test. It does not claim more than the evidence shows.
